			<content type="html"><![CDATA[<p>My solution I am leaning towards as of now will to be to have a few filament spools of the right size and simply transfer my filament onto the correctly sized rolls as needed.&nbsp; </p><p>EG buy something like this <a href="http://www.ebay.com/itm/Empty-3D-Printer-Filament-Plastic-Spools-NEW-Made-in-USA-/390825977749?pt=LH_DefaultDomain_0&amp;hash=item5aff0b2795">http://www.ebay.com/itm/Empty-3D-Printe … 5aff0b2795</a> (not sure it&#039;s right size yet)</p><p>Then print up a chuck adapter that would allow you to spin a spool the the power drill to quickly transfer filament from incorrectly sized rolls to the properly sized rolls.&nbsp; Procedure would just take a few minutes at most.</p>]]></content>
